Resultados da pesquisa a pedido "integer-division"

4 a resposta

Divisão inteira e operação de módulo com operandos negativos em Python

1 a resposta

Dividindo dois inteiros para produzir um resultado flutuante [duplicado]

Duplicata Possível:Por que não posso devolver um duplo de dois ints sendo divididoMeu programa C ++ está truncar a saída do meu inteiro, mesmo quando tento c...

2 a resposta

ColdFusion muito grande para ser um número inteiro

Estou tentando converter um grande número para Megabytes. Não quero decimais numeric function formatMB(required numeric num) output="false" { return arguments.num \ 1024 \ 1024; }Em seguida, gera um erro [/imgs/IZBRd.png] Como contornar isso?

1 a resposta

Por que o GCC usa a multiplicação por um número estranho na implementação da divisão inteira?

Eu tenho lido sobrediv emul operações de montagem e eu decidi vê-las em ação escrevendo um programa simples em C: Arquivo division.c#include <stdlib.h> #include <stdio.h> int main() { size_t i = 9; size_t j = i / 5; printf("%zu\n",j); return 0; ...

1 a resposta

O sinal X86 IDIV do restante depende do sinal de dividendo para 8 / -3 e -8/

Alguém pode me explicar por que o sinal do restante é diferente nesses casos? Isso é um bug do emulador ou as CPUs reais também fazem isso? [/imgs/70nna.png] 8 / -3 : quotient(AL) = -2 remainder(AH) = 2 -8 / 3 : quotient(AL) = ...

7 a resposta

como calcular (a vezes b) dividido por c usando apenas números inteiros de 32 bits, mesmo que a vezes b não se encaixe nesse tipo

Considere o seguinte como uma implementação de referência: /* calculates (a * b) / c */ uint32_t muldiv(uint32_t a, uint32_t b, uint32_t c) { uint64_t x = a; x = x * b; x = x / c; return x; }Estou interessado em uma implementação (em C ou ...

1 a resposta

Erro de divisão de Java

Eu tenho as seguintes variáveis:

10 a resposta

Encontre o restante da divisão de um número

Como eu poderia encontrar a divisão restante de um número em Pytho Por exemplo Se o número for 26 e o número dividido for 7, o restante da divisão será 5. (desde 7 + 7 + 7 = 21 e 26-21 = 5.)

1 a resposta

Por que o operador do módulo é lento?

Parafraseando o livro "Programming Pearls" (sobre linguagem c em máquinas mais antigas, já que o livro é do final dos anos 90): Operações aritméticas inteiras (+, -, *) pode demorar cerca de 10 nano segundos, enquanto o% O operador leva até 100 ...

1 a resposta

Como calcular (a / b)% c onde a, bec são números muito grandes [fechado]

Eu tenho uma função f(x)=(1^1)*(2^2)*(3^3)*.....(x^x) eu tenho que calcular(f(x)/(f(x-r)*f(r)))modulo c eu posso calcular f (x) ef (f (x-r) * f (r)). Assuma que f (x) é a ef (x-r) * f (r) é b. c é um número muito maior. `` Então, como posso ...